Get Gone Adventures

Cozy restaurant, tucked next to a sports bar. The name is on the door but not on the top of the building, so it could be easy to miss.

Seats 11 but authorized for 18.

One clean unisex restroom.

Cokes are served in cans; water in bottles, so go easy if you want it to last your whole meal.

The whole family enjoyed their selections of sandwiches, wings, nachos. The pretzel bites appetizer was good but not amazing.
Cost ~$10pp

Parking: Not a large lot but can handle a small crowd at the bar next door
